Usage Note
Escupir is a regular -ir verb. It can take a direct object (escupir sangre, to spit blood) or be used intransitively. Figuratively escupir means to blurt something out angrily — escupir la verdad means to spit out the truth. The noun escupitajo (or esputo in medical language) means a gob of spit.
Examples
"Está prohibido escupir en el suelo."
Natural Translation
Spitting on the floor is prohibited.
